A Sustainable Haven in the Heart of Subang Jaya

Mention the word ‘sustainable’ and the colour green naturally comes into mind. With a 9.2 acre central park, a man-made lake featuring a bio-filtration system to ward off odours and pests, strategically placed flora and fauna to create a more natural ventilation system, Tropicana Metropark has all the makings of a ‘green’ inspired development gem that’s worthy of recognition.

Scan For EXTRA Content

Located in the upscale township of Subang Jaya, Tropicana’s latest endeavour in the area intends to create a pleasant orchestra of comfort, serenity and convenience, brought together by a myriad of features and facilities that compliments the lifestyle of

those wanting to live in the Klang Valley. Components comprising of townhouses, serviced apartments, proposed shop fronts, business suites, SOHO units, office towers, a shopping mall, a medical centre and an education hub with a renowned international school make up for this development which has an estimated GDV of RM6.3 billion.

Launched in 2013, the first phase of Tropicana Metropark – Pandora Serviced Residences had a successful take-up rate of over 96%. With a GDV of RM365 million, the 627 units in Pandora Serviced Residences offer three design

options in two residential towers – studio, two and three-bedroom units with built-up areas ranging from 599 to 1,288 square feet. The second phase, Paloma Serviced Residences has a GDV of RM465 million and comprises two serviced residential towers, which offers a total of 587 units. Paloma Residences has already achieved more than 70% take-up. Tropicana Metropark offers a diverse range of units to suit different profiles from single professionals to young couples and families. These are augmented in the form of the built-up space ranging from 609 sq ft to 1309 sq ft.
